In al this world ne was ther noon hym lik - The Physician in The Canterbury Tales

In al this world ne was ther noon hym lik,
To speke of phisik and of surgerye.

– Geoffrey Chaucer

The Canterbury Tales, General Prologue. Chaucer engages in some irony and satire here when he says that there is nobody in the world better in speaking about medicine and surgery than the Physician. This is not to say he is the world’s best practitioner of medicine, but merely best at talking about it, suggesting he is a bit of a boaster
